Creating Event Type Projects
When you work with event types, the event types are grouped in an event type project. Each event type you create must be assigned to a project.
You can create any number of event type projects, and each project can contain many event types. Typically, a project is used as a container for a set of logically related event types.
*To create an event type project
1. Open the Project Explorer view, if it not already open.
2. In the context menu of the Project Explorer, click New > Event Type Project.
3. In the dialog, enter a name for the new project, then click Finish.
The new project is now visible in the Project Explorer view.
The folder Event Types is created automatically under the project root node. This is the folder where you will store your event types for this project.
You can create further levels of subfolders under the Event Types folder by using the option New > Folder from the context menu of the parent folder.
